What are the differences between ABS and PETG filaments in terms of usage and benefits?

When it comes to 3D printing, selecting the right filament can make a significant difference in the quality and success of your prints. Two popular options are ABS (Acrylonitrile Butadiene Styrene) and PETG (Polyethylene Terephthalate Glycol). While both materials can produce high-quality prints, they have distinct differences in terms of usage and benefits.ABS is a traditional and widely used filament that offers good impact resistance and dimensional stability. It's suitable for printing prototypes, models, and parts that require a smooth finish. However, ABS has some drawbacks. It can be prone to warping and shrinkage during the cooling process, which may lead to print failures. Additionally, ABS emits strong fumes during the printing process, requiring good ventilation in your workspace.On the other hand, PETG is a more modern and versatile filament that offers excellent chemical resistance, flexibility, and low warpage. It's ideal for printing parts that require high accuracy, such as dental or medical models. PETG also has a lower melting point than ABS, making it easier to print with and reducing the risk of print failures. However, PETG can be more brittle than ABS and may not offer the same level of impact resistance.In terms of usage, ABS is often used for printing prototypes, models, and parts that require a high degree of detail and accuracy. PETG, on the other hand, is suitable for printing functional parts, such as phone cases, tool handles, or decorative items. Ultimately, the choice between ABS and PETG depends on your specific needs and preferences.It's worth noting that some 3D printers may have specific settings or recommendations for printing with ABS or PETG. Be sure to consult your printer's manual or manufacturer's guidelines for the best results.
